"harusi" meaning in Swahili

See harusi in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Noun

Audio: Sw-ke-harusi.flac [Kenya] Forms: harusi [plural]
Etymology: From Arabic عرس. Etymology templates: {{der|sw|ar|عرس}} Arabic عرس, {{root|sw|ar|ع ر س}} Head templates: {{head|sw|noun|head=}} harusi, {{sw-noun|n}} harusi (n class, plural harusi)
  1. wedding (marriage ceremony) Wikipedia link: sw:harusi Tags: class-10, class-9 Categories (topical): Marriage Synonyms: arusi
